  1. Location, location, location Choosing the right location for your salmon farm is crucial. Look for a spot with a stable climate, clean water sources, and access to transportation. Remember, your fish need a good environment to thrive. Plus, being close to markets will save you on transportation costs.

  2. Select the right breed Not all salmon breeds are created equal. Some are more suitable for freshwater farming than others. Choose a breed that's well-suited to your specific environment and has a high market demand. Some popular options include Atlantic salmon, Coho salmon, and Steelhead.

  3. Optimize water quality Water quality is the backbone of a successful salmon farm. You need to maintain optimal temperature, pH levels, and dissolved oxygen levels. Invest in a reliable water quality monitoring system and regularly test your water. Keep an eye on ammonia, nitrites, and nitrates, as high levels can be harmful to your fish.

  4. Efficient feeding Feeding your salmon the right amount of food at the right time is key to maximizing growth and minimizing waste. Develop a feeding plan that takes into account the fish's age, size, and nutritional needs. Use high-quality feed that's specifically formulated for salmon, and be mindful of overfeeding.

  5. Stocking density Stocking density refers to the number of fish you place in a given area. It's essential to find the right balance between maximizing production and minimizing disease risk. Too many fish in a confined space can lead to overcrowding, increased stress, and a higher likelihood of disease outbreaks. Consult with experts to determine the optimal stocking density for your farm.

  6. Disease prevention and control Disease can be a devastating blow to your salmon farm. Implement a robust biosecurity program to prevent the introduction and spread of diseases. This includes regular cleaning and disinfection of equipment, quarantining new fish, and monitoring for signs of illness. Keep in mind that prevention is better than cure.

  7. Efficient water recirculation systems Water recirculation systems can significantly reduce water usage and improve water quality. These systems filter and recycle water, minimizing the need for water exchanges. Invest in a high-quality water recirculation system that's suitable for your farm's size and needs.

  8. Energy-efficient operations Salmon farming can be energy-intensive. Implement energy-efficient practices to reduce costs and minimize your farm's environmental footprint. Use LED lighting, optimize water pumps, and consider renewable energy sources like solar or wind power.

  9. Data-driven decision-making Collect and analyze data from your farm to make informed decisions. Monitor fish growth, water quality, and other key metrics to identify trends and areas for improvement. Use this data to optimize your operations and increase profitability.

  10. Build strong relationships Networking with other salmon farmers, suppliers, and industry experts can provide valuable insights and opportunities. Attend trade shows, join industry associations, and participate in forums to stay updated on the latest trends and best practices.
